Asynchronous options include videos and tutorials, handouts, and research guides (libguides). Contact your librarian liaison to discuss.
Library instruction can occur at any point in the semester, and can range from a 15-minute overview to one or more class sessions. They can include demonstrations and active learning group activities.
It can be helpful for some courses to build in time for individuals or groups to get started on their research assignment while both the faculty member and librarian are available to answer questions.
